Professional Projects

Protecting Anguilla's Biodiversity by Improving Capacity in Invasive Plant Management," funded by Darwin Plus, Government of Anguilla.
01/2023 - 04/2025

  • The improved capacity of Key Stakeholders to manage invasive plants is evident through the hands-on approach used in the learning conducted in various capacity-building workshops.
  • Creation of essential documentation for managing invasive species, including the Draft Invasive Plant Action Plan 2025-2030 and inter-island biosecurity protocols.
  • Regional workshop with UK Overseas Territories referencing lessons learned and knowledge sharing.


Sea Turtle Conservation and Livelihoods Program for Colonaire and Sandy Bay, St. Vincent and the Grenadines, funded by SVGEF.org.
01/2021 - 01/2023, National Parks, Rivers and Beaches Authority

  • Launch of Communication, Education, and Awareness Campaign.
  • Increased awareness population of the (2) target communities.
  • Legal declaration and Management Plan for the designated protected areas - certified survey plans, declaration orders finalized, and management plans prepared.


South Coast Marine Reef Guardian Pilot Project funded by the Direct Aid Program (Australia), National Parks, Rivers, and Beaches Authority
09/2016 - 11/2018

  • Initiate mini-ridge-to-reef projects to engage 60 grade five students from two primary schools in coral reef conservation efforts.
  • The adoption of reef-friendly best practices by (4) Farmers and (6) Auto-mechanic operators.
